Defining No-Code Development
No-code web development is a transformative approach that empowers individuals to create websites and digital platforms without any formal knowledge of coding. It leverages visual development environments, allowing users to construct and manage web properties through intuitive drag-and-drop interfaces, pre-built templates, and modular building blocks. This paradigm shift has democratized web development, making it accessible to entrepreneurs, small business owners, and creatives who can now bring their visions to life without the traditional barriers of technical expertise.

Implementing On-Page SEO Strategies
On-page SEO refers to the optimization of elements on your website that you can control directly. Here are some key strategies:
- Title Tags: Each page should have a unique title that includes the main keywords for that page.
- Meta Descriptions: Provide a concise explanation of the content on your page with relevant keywords that can entice users to click through from search results.
- Header Tags: Use header tags (H1, H2, H3) to structure your content. Your main title should be under H1, and subsequent subheadings under H2 and H3.
- Alt Text for Images: Describe images using alt text to improve accessibility and help search engines understand the content of the images.
- URL Structure: Create clear, descriptive URLs for each page. Use hyphens to separate words and include keywords where appropriate.
- Internal Linking: Link to other pages on your website where relevant. This helps search engines crawl your site and understand the structure of your content.
- Content Quality: Produce high-quality, original content that provides value to your audience. Engaging, informative content is more likely to rank well.
Leveraging No-Code SEO Tools
No-code website builders often come with built-in SEO tools that simplify the optimization process. These tools can guide you through the steps needed to improve your site’s SEO. For example:
- Wix SEO Wiz: A personalized plan that helps you identify and implement SEO improvements.
- Squarespace SEO Panel: Edit meta titles and descriptions, and get tips on best practices directly within the platform.
- Webflow SEO Settings: Customize your meta tags, alt text, and more with easy-to-use controls.
- WordPress.com SEO Tools: Access to plugins like Yoast SEO that provide detailed guidance on optimizing your content.
- Bubble SEO Features: Basic tools for setting custom page titles and meta descriptions.
These no-code SEO tools are designed to be user-friendly, allowing you to optimize your site without needing to understand complex SEO jargon or code. Preparing for Launch
Before unveiling your no-code website to the world, it’s essential to ensure everything is in place for a successful launch. Start by thoroughly testing your website across different devices and browsers to guarantee a seamless user experience. Check for any broken links, typos, or formatting issues that could detract from your site’s professionalism. Additionally, ensure that all your integrations, such as contact forms, social media links, and e-commerce functionalities, are working correctly.
Next, consider setting up a “Coming Soon” page to generate interest and collect email addresses before the official launch. This can help you build an audience to whom you can announce your website once it goes live. Finally, prepare your marketing materials, such as press releases, social media posts, and email newsletters, to spread the word about your new online presence.
